I agree that it sounds like the start of SPD. Go to GP and get a physio referral, I was put down as urgent and was seen within 3weeks, this was xmas last year. I had this with DS2, it began with feeling like I was dragging my leg and then I couldn’t sit down due to pain in hips. Speak to your midwife, some units can supply support belts and have a direct access to woman’s health physio which is quicker. Maybe have a look in mothercare or online for a support belt in the mean time.
